About The Position

Spear Bio is seeking a Bioinstrumentation Support Engineer to serve as the primary field-facing technical resource for their commercial SPEAR S.W.I.F.T. instrument platform. This role is part of the Systems Design & Integration engineering team and is suited for individuals who excel at the intersection of engineering and customer-facing execution. Approximately 70% of the role involves field work, including instrument installations (IQ/OQ), preventive maintenance, service calls, and on-site troubleshooting at customer labs. The remaining 30% is based at Spear Bio's Woburn, MA headquarters for cross-training, assay and workflow familiarization, engineering development projects, and providing field intelligence to the product team. This role requires a deeper level of technical understanding than a traditional Field Service Engineer, involving root cause diagnosis across hardware, software, and assay workflows, with the ability to communicate this knowledge to customers and the internal team.

Responsibilities

  • Lead on-site SPEAR S.W.I.F.T. instrument installations at customer labs, executing IQ/OQ protocols, network/IT configuration, and site acceptance testing.
  • Perform preventive maintenance visits and unscheduled service calls; troubleshoot and resolve issues across mechanical, electrical, thermal, optical, fluidic, and software subsystems.
  • Serve as the technical point of contact for assigned customer accounts; build trusted relationships with lab managers, researchers, and IT staff.
  • Diagnose and resolve instrument issues via phone/video where possible; travel for on-site resolution when remote diagnosis is insufficient.
  • Coordinate with the Formulatrix field service team on FAST liquid handler support activities at shared customer sites.
  • Document all field activities: installation reports, service tickets, failure mode observations, and customer feedback in Jira and internal tracking systems.
  • Manage field spare parts kit and escalate supply needs; support outbound shipment logistics when needed.
  • Develop working proficiency in SPEAR assay workflows (sample preparation, plate setup, qPCR readout, SPEARview data analysis) sufficient to troubleshoot workflow failures at customer sites and distinguish instrument issues from assay/reagent issues.
  • Support customers through initial workflow onboarding and early runs post-installation; escalate complex assay questions to the applications support team.
  • Provide field observations on workflow usability, failure modes, and consumable performance to inform engineering and applications teams.
  • Participate in cross-training on S.W.I.F.T and FAST subsystems, firmware, S.W.I.F.T. Connect software, and SPEARview to maintain deep technical knowledge as the platform evolves.
  • Apply field failure data, customer pain points, and reliability observations into engineering root cause investigations and design improvements.
  • Support in-house sustaining activities including ECO implementation, retrofit kits, and instrument refurbishment during non-travel periods.
  • Assist with NPI builds, system-level verification testing, and test fixture development as engineering bandwidth requires.
  • Participate in developing service documentation: field service SOPs, troubleshooting decision trees, PM checklists, and training materials.
